Great news! Some DIY kinda guy over at instructables has posted instructions for reading a book on your zune. I have hoped that this would come in a firmware update, but this should be just as good!

Basically: Install jpegbook, load your e-book (it needs to be a text file) and then change the output size to 320×240. Save the output files to a folder monitored by the Zune software and you’re good to go. The program generates the book as sequentially numbered JPEGs.
